Parks & Rec Schools in Virginia
1,820 Parks & Rec students earned their degrees in the state in 2022-2023.
As a degree choice, Parks & Rec is the 18th most popular major in the state.
Education Levels of Parks & Rec Majors in Virginia
Parks & Rec majors in the state tend to have the following degree levels:
| Education Level | Number of Grads |
|---|---|
| Bachelor’s Degree | 1,387 |
| Master’s Degree | 397 |
| Post-Master’s Certificate | 19 |
| Postbaccalaureate Certificate | 19 |
| Award Taking Less Than 1 Year | 13 |
| Award Taking 1 to 2 Years | 3 |
| Award Taking 2 to 4 Years | 3 |
| Doctor’s Degree (Research / Scholarship) | 1 |
| Doctor’s Degree (Professional Practice) | 1 |
| Doctor’s Degree (Other) | 1 |
Gender Distribution
In Virginia, a parks & rec major is more popular with men than with women.
Racial Distribution
The racial distribution of parks & rec majors in Virginia is as follows:
- Asian: 3.8%
- Black or African American: 17.3%
- Hispanic or Latino: 6.4%
- White: 59.9%
- Non-Resident Alien: 2.9%
- Other Races: 9.7%
Jobs for Parks & Rec Grads in Virginia
There are 93,980 people in the state and 3,460,360 people in the nation working in parks & rec jobs.
Wages for Parks & Rec Jobs in Virginia
Parks & Rec grads earn an average of $50,160 in the state and $54,760 nationwide.
